Is Kari Ann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. Kari Ann in Spanaway, WA has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 38, which is 62%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Spanaway average (crime index 69), Kari Ann is 31%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Spanaway as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.
Looking at specific crime types, burglary is the most elevated concern (index: 197, 97% above average), while robbery is the lowest risk (index: 29).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
